    Have you ever toured a house, or a group of houses, and thought "wow, just wow"? Shanette brings that out in people. Her houses are awesome with some nice eye candy and unusual surprises in her houses. From her Qeynosian Pub to her Hogwart Universe tour, she kept me in suspense and wonder.

    Q: Do you have inspirations or themes for your homes? What are they?

    A.) I do generally seem to work better when I have a theme or specific idea in mind. A lot of time inspiration comes from books, TV, or movies, for me.

    Q: Can you also show us your unfinished homes?

    A.) I do not currently have any unfinished homes in progress, I tend to start one and stick with it until it's done.

    Q: Do you have a favorite item on display in one of your homes? What makes it so special to you?

    A.) None comes to mind, but I'm dearly fond of anything Frostfell-related.

    Q: What server do you currently play on? In your opinion, what makes your server unique?

    A. Maj'Dul and I think what makes us unique is we seem to have a friendly, helpful, talented group of decorators which seems to grow by the day.


    Q: Are you involved in a guild or a close group of in-game friends? Share the story of how you came to be involved with them!

    A.) I do have a close-knit group of decorating friends on Maj'Dul (mainly Linlainu, Eryn, and Wizzam), as well as a few on other servers. Most of us have become friends over the years through several server merges and remain close. And some I have just become acquainted with through Homeshow or other decorating channels, and developed friendships over time.


    Q: Do you have any decorating tips?

    A.) Do what you like and take your time. A lot of the time Person B won't like the same things as Person A, so it's all about decorating to please yourself first. And patience is key, if you get frustrated with a certain project or detail, take a break from it and do something else for a while. And most of all, don't be afraid to ask for help! You'd be surprised how many helpful and friendly people there are out there to help someone with something!

    Q: Are visitors welcome to your homes? How can other players find your homes in-game?

    A.) Visitors are always welcome to look at my homes. If you can't find them on the leaderboards, I keep and maintain a home dedicated to all my finished homes and in-progress works, called my Showcase and Portal Hub. (And in homes owned by my alt characters, I always try to include a book or sign letting people know that I am the decorator.)


    Q Any links where your pics are published?

    A.) At the moment I have linked several homes to the forums only, and my Harry Potter Project to the FB groups. But I am working on screenshotting / consolidationg / organizing my works on Photobucket so people may eventually view them there.

    Can we get some input about your Harry Potter houses and some pics please? Like tell us what inspired you to do them and which ones were the most fun and why. Was it difficult in some areas? Will you be doing more or is the series complete?

    Shanette:
    My Harry Potter Experience Project has been my favorite project that I have been working on for over 4 years. As Harry Potter is one of my absolute favorite series, and things in life in general, I wanted to include as much detail as I possibly could, so the series ended up becoming 12 separate homes. Of the homes, Diagon Alley is my absolute favorite, and was the most fun to work on, filling out all the little shops and making the window displays was the most fun I've on just about any house I've ever worked on.
